stance...continued, modification to the front subframe to orient the suspension arms
there is a ton of controversy on the forums regarding the tension within the e21 community...the tension is over the legitimacy of lowered or 'stance' e21's and 'grip' performance motivated hobbyist...understandably, the stance crowded is made up of many younger enthusiast and the performance motivated hobbyist are predictably older...while my opinion is that in the same ways i don't fully understand chopping an antique so it is with lowering...i like the look but i am also concerned that performance for the sake of safety is also critically important...the pics below are an abrevation of the idea that this guy has come up with...it appears to be a light modification of the front subframe allowing the suspension, while lowered to maintain its near stock geometry...interesting idea.
![]() |
| ...suspension arm is 'bottomed-out'....in a lowered car.... |
![]() |
| ...he moved the mounting hole.... |
![]() |
| ...encased the 'raised' boxes welded into place allowing the suspension arms to raise up above the front sub-frame center line... |
![]() |
| ...the opposite side view... |
![]() |
| ...finished product, tac welded into place... |
